Getting There
-
Walking
If you are in the central area of Bella Vista, start by heading towards Avenida Balboa, which is a major thoroughfare. Walk along Avenida Balboa until you reach the intersection with Calle 39. Turn left onto Calle 39 and continue walking straight. After about 5 minutes, you will reach the intersection with Calle 3. Continue straight and you will see Convento de Santo Domingo on your right. The walk should take approximately 15-20 minutes depending on your starting point.
-
Public Bus
From your location in Bella Vista, look for a bus stop along Avenida Balboa. You can take a bus heading towards the city center. Make sure to ask the driver to let you know when you reach the stop for Convento de Santo Domingo. The fare is usually around $0.25. After getting off the bus, walk a short distance down Calle 3, and you will see the convent. The entire journey may take around 30 minutes including waiting time.
-
Taxi or Ride-Hailing Service
If you prefer a more direct route, you can take a taxi or use a ride-hailing service like Uber. Request a ride to 'Convento de Santo Domingo'. The ride should take about 10 minutes from any location in Bella Vista, depending on traffic. Expect to pay around $3 to $5 for the ride.
